Abstract:

To provide a method for manufacturing a nanocarbon material composite substrate which can pattern and arrange a nanocarbon material on a substrate to manufacture a nanocarbon material composite substrate.

The method for manufacturing the nanocarbon material composite substrate includes the steps of: supporting catalyst on the substrate; heat treating the catalyst; forming a three-dimensional structural pattern on the substrate; and growing a nanocarbon material on the surface of the substrate on which the catalyst is supported, by means of the solid-liquid interface decomposition method. Because the three-dimensional structural pattern is formed on the substrate after the support of the catalyst, the catalyst can be left selectively on the upper surface of a convexity portion, which allows the nanocarbon material to be selectively formed thereon. Therefore, preferably, the nanocarbon material composite substrate in which the nanocarbon material is patterned and arranged on the substrate is manufactured.
